FAQs of best dash cam that connects to phone
How do I connect a dash cam to my phone?
Turn on the camera’s WiFi or Bluetooth, open the app, and follow pairing prompts to view and download footage.
Do phone-connected dash cams drain my car battery?
If left running without a hardwire kit, they can. Use a hardwire kit with low-voltage protection for safe parking mode.
Can I live stream dash cam footage to my phone?
Many WiFi-enabled dash cams offer live view in the app, though true live streaming over mobile data is rare.
Is WiFi or Bluetooth better for phone connection?
WiFi generally gives faster transfers and live view; Bluetooth is simpler but slower for video files.
Will phone apps work on any smartphone?
Most apps support recent Android and iOS versions, but check compatibility for older phones before buying.
